Orangutan Rehabilitation

  • Winner

    Winner
    HD2024Ver
  • Orankipelastus

    Orankipelastus
    HD2015Ver
  • Orangutans: The Great Ape Escape

    Orangutans: The Great Ape Escape
    HD2013Ver
  • Red Ape: Saving the Orangutan

    Red Ape: Saving the Orangutan
    HD2018Ver
Background
Background
Acceso